> > I'm a bit less sure why the RBL can't load u-boot > directly.. I think > > I worked it out at some point, it's because the RBL can only load > > something that fits into one block, or something like that. The TI > > UBL is just a little bit of glue between RBL and u-boot, > as I understand it. > > The UBL has a hard limit of 30K for the size of the program > that it loads because it loads it to the internal RAM. I > think that u-boot is a lot larger then that. Ah yes now I remember, thanks :) u-boot is around 128KB. The RBL doesn't know what DRAM you have so can't set it up - that's what that UBL is needed for. -- Jon Povey, Design Engineer [EMAIL PROTECTED] | +44(0)1280 825983 Racelogic is a limited company registered in England.
